Output 40dc3e13b2eb3ba79874c642979828b57e6bddcfc3a5b8ad84ddf05841d59faf:1

value
127621436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6948b50fa2aa34b2ea642be87e76c2d32b97ebc8 OP_EQUAL
address
3BHhyUYEh2QR4rC6KXmUqf79pTKU8QVg9o
transaction
40dc3e13b2eb3ba79874c642979828b57e6bddcfc3a5b8ad84ddf05841d59faf
spent
true